Backstory:
Identical Half was formed in the bustling city of New York in 2012. It was the brainchild of twin brothers Jason and Luke, who despite their physical similarities had always had contrasting music tastes. Jason was inclined to the electrifying beats of electronic music while Luke was pulled in by the soulful rhythms of indie rock. They decided to merge their musical preferences, creating a unique blend that was much like their own relationship – different but harmonious.
The journey wasn’t easy. They faced numerous obstacles, from struggling to find their unique sound, to dealing with the hustle and bustle of the competitive music industry. But through it all, their passion for music and their dedication to their fans remained unwavering. What began as a fun experiment in their college dorm room has now transformed into a band that’s making waves across the globe.
